Heat the oil in a medium sized pot over medium heat. Add the peppercorns, star anise and cinnamon stick. When the cinnamon stick starts to unfurl and the spices are fragrant, add the chopped white parts of the scallions. Cook the scallions for about 5 minutes. Add the chicken stock and lemongrass and bring to a boil.

Add the rest of the ingredients for the meatballs and mix. Form meatballs that are 2 inches in diameter and place them in a bowl. Bring water to a simmer in your steamer pot and add the steamer insert. Put the bowl in the steamer insert and steam for 15-20 minutes until the meatballs are cooked through.

Serving the Beef Meatball Pho. To serve, add some rib meat, brisket and meatballs into a noodle bowl. Add one green onion root and some thinly sliced onion into the bowl. Ladle a generous amount of the broth into the bowl. Top the soup with the chopped green onions and cilantro mixture and freshly ground black pepper.

Essential Sides. To complete the bowl, these Vietnamese Meatballs are served traditional Bun Cha style with noodles, fresh vegetables and herbs. The noodles are rice vermicelli noodles, found "everywhere" nowadays in Australia. Simply soak in boiling water for a couple of minutes, then drain.
